FORMER Blackburn Rovers youngster Jeff Hopkins came tied second in the prestigious 72-hole Lytham Trophy.
The Irishman, who was on the Ewood Park club’s books before a knee injury curtailed a possible football career, finished five shots behind the winner, England’s Jack Senior.
Chorley-based Tom Stuart came joint 51st, Andrew Palmer of Chorley GC 58th, Shaw Hill’s Jonathan Hurst 66th and Mark Young of Longridge 105th.
